Roles: Technical Project Manager (Engineering projects) – Bristol / Hybrid

Market: Automotive / F1 / Aero

Location: Bristol

Salary: £Competitive salary plus benefits


ARCA is partnered with a rapidly scaling, world class motion simulation business seeking to expand its operations team.


We are looking to recruit an experienced and enthusiastic Technical Project Manager within the operations team. This is a fantastic opportunity to be part of a high technology business which are working some of the biggest F1 and motorsport companies.


The Technical Project Manager will have the opportunity to be an influencing figure within the company, with exposure to every project. You will be instrumental in ensuring the successful planning and delivery of projects on time; not only meeting safety and compliance requirements, but also the technical and budgetary specification. Key duties include but will not be limited to:

Working within a team of technical experts who specialise in the design, build and commissioning of world class motion simulators.


  • You will be responsible for assuring that all projects deliver safe equipment that satisfies all of the requirements.
  • Managing multiple projects utilising the appropriate systems, processes and resources to facilitate optimal delivery.
  • Identifying, managing, and mitigating risks and issues, and agreeing accountabilities and responsibilities with the wider project team
  • Coordinate and communicate project scope, identify dependencies and understand the critical path to secure timely project delivery


Essential Skills & experience:

  • A degree qualification in an engineering discipline is highly preferred.
  • In depth understanding of Project Management fundamentals
  • Desirable: Understanding or experience of an engineering discipline such as, mechanical design, control system design or systems engineering
  • Proficiency with scheduling tools such as Oracle Primavera Cloud (OPC) or P6 (preferred), along with familiarity with Microsoft Project,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and SharePoint.
  • A logical approach to approaching tasks and solving problems
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Ability to work in a high pressure dynamic environment.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Collaboration and Engagement skills
